Because of the difficult places in which we find ourselves, we sometimes become ashamed, embarrassed or too frightened to talk about the problem. We tend to withdraw or put on the Sunday face and act as if we are fine. I call this "the closet experience." Out of this experience this book is written to help anyone to realize that it is not good to keep those things pondering in your heart, but to seek help. Life has become so difficult. We all face problems, but seldom are we taught to solve them--to speak of relationships that take us to another level. It is difficult enough to have to suffer through rough times, but to have to line in what I call "a closet experience" in isolation can be traumatic even to the strongest person.
However, though no one wants to admit that they have a problem, I will quote the words of my pastor years ago: "The only way you don't have a problem in a relationship, you must be blind, deaf, or speechless." I concur! Prayerfully, after reading this book, you will see how you can survive through relationship experiences and help you to know that you are not alone.

Tangled in the Web
Life is full of bumps and snares as we journey through life. As you observe the life of a spider as it does the webbing, you can see that when it runs into a bump that gets in its way, it uses that bump—most likely as an object that can be for substance—to help it get closer to its destiny, or it can be a barrier to keep it from moving forward.
The spider sucks out what is useable from the insects that get caught in the web, and when it is done with that, it weaves another road in a different direction to continue on its journey; therefore we see the webbing. That bump only caused a delay.
So as it is with life, it is like a spider web. You think you are moving the right direction, but then you run into a snare, but God has the power to get us loose and send us on our way because God is with you even when you are tied up in bad situations.
So is life’s journey for all of us; when we run into a snare, we have an anchor that keeps the soul, and it’s steadfast and unmovable and sure. When we encounter bumps or better still, situations that come to hinder the process on our journey, we also either allow them to frustrate us to the point of no return, or it will charge us to push forward with more determination to continue to fight a little harder to win the victory.
Our start on life’s journey is purposeful; however, it is not always easy or always a straight path to get to where we are headed. There are many inconsistencies and distractions, as one will surely encounter, which makes it harder to move closer to your destination. As you start on life’s journey, you may have one focus in mind, one destination in mind: that you hope and plan for life, and somehow, in the midst, you end up at a dead-end street.
Therefore you have to recalculate and sometimes head in a totally different direction. Unfortunately all of the circumstances will cause you to decide if you want to continue or just throw up your hands and quit. However, there is an old saying, and I quote, winners don’t quit, and quitters don’t win.
So it may seem as if you are at an impasse, but your situation will cause you to move forward if you really want what you are aiming for.
God never told us that life would be easy, but he did promise that he is our present help and that he will never leave us or forsake us. These are two verbs that we need to keep in mind as we go from day to day. To leave means he won’t walk away, and to forsake means to abandon. We know that God will never do those two things to us.
Although sometimes it’s hard to remember the Scriptures when you are faced with a bump in the road, especially when you had in mind that what you chose for life is the right decision; you have prayed about it and thought you heard from God. But now nothing is working the way you planned. What do you do? Ask the Savior to help! What do you do when the relationship that you thought God put together is falling apart? For example: I can’t imagine anyone going in a relationship with a mindset that it won’t last, at least I hope not.
